5th Annual Philadelphia Global Water Initiative Conference
Tuesday, April 3, 2012, 8:00 AM – 5:00 PM
University of Pennsylvania, Hall of Flags, 34th & Spruce St, Philadelphia, PA
Registration is now open for the 5th Annual Philadelphia Global Water Initiative Conference. The Conference will focus on performance indicators for sustainable water and sanitation projects in developing countries. The Keynote speaker will be Dr. Andrew Trevett from UNICEF with a panelists from U.S. Environmental Protection Agency, The World Bank, Water for People, U.S. Agency for International Development, WASH Advocacy Initiative, Improve International, University of Pennsylvania.
